Posts tagged Chest TENOKE
Chest TENOKE Free Download
Chest TENOKE Free Download PC Game setup in single direct link for Windows. It is an amazing adventure and indie More >
Chest TENOKE Free Download PC Game setup in single direct link for Windows. It is an amazing adventure and indie More >